- Description
- Legal clinic focusing on individual and systemic anti-Black racism
- legal representation
- test case litigation
- law reform and community development
- summary legal advice, brief services and public legal education
- funded by Legal Aid Ontario
- Eligibility
- Low income individuals who meet financial eligibility guidelines and have experienced anti-Black racism
- Application Process
- Complete Intake Form and email it to [email protected], call if require accommodation or have difficulty in completing form
